Some facts: The Petro car washes without the tracks will be about 6.5mins/car. The ones with the track is less than half the time/car.
There's two in my area, and I'll always drive by the one without the tracks--if the lineup is huge, I go to the one with tracks and by the luck of the draw, the tracked-wash is generally empty when I get there. Both do a decent job, and I don't "think" the tracked-system does an undercarriage-wash. Don't quote me on that but I never feel the undercarriage being washed. (Dufferin/Langstaff Petro)
